Truck Explodes in Bulgaria

Crime | March 6, 2007, Tuesday // 00:00

A heavy load truck ZIL exploded on Tuesday in Pernik town, close to Sofia, Darik News reported.

The truck was loaded with three tons of explosives.

The blast occurred near the Republica mine in Pernik, injuring three people.

The driver of the truck, a 49-year-old man, suffered only injuries in the head and is already sent to the recovery ward. The second victim, again 49-year-old man was admitted to hospital with broken glass in his eyes. The third has minor cutting on the head. The three of them are in good condition, doctors said.

Police are now investigating the case.
